Malaysia’s Halal Deal with Japan to be Impacted by the Postponement of the 2020 Olympic Games
April 14, 2020
The postponement of the Tokyo 2020 Olympic Games is set to impact Malaysia, with a delay of up to MYR 866 million in revenue. Malaysia is the only country to have penned a deal with Japan to provide Halal goods and services for the Tokyo 2020 Olympic Games (Games) via government-linked Halal Development Corporation (HDC).
The Games, which were originally scheduled to commence on the 24th of July 2020 and go on for just over two weeks, has now been postponed to 2021. Japan had been aiming to attract up to 40 million visitors to the Games this year, out of which 8 million were expected to be Muslims.
